Where does Grim Fandango take place?

Grim Fandango takes place in the Land of the Dead (the Eighth Underworld), where recently departed souls aim to make their way to the Land of Eternal Rest (the Ninth Underworld) on the Four Year Journey of the Soul.

What year is Grim Fandango set in?

Grim Fandango is set in the Land of the Dead and the retro-futuristic version of the 1950s, through which recently departed souls, represented as calaca-like figures, travel before they reach their final destination.

Who is the main character in Grim Fandango?

Manuel Calavera is the protagonist, and only playable character in Grim Fandango. The player assumes the role of Manny at the beginning of Year One, following right up to his departure from the Land of the Dead at the end of Year Four.

Who owns Grim Fandango?

Double Fine has also been able to acquire rights to remaster some of the earlier LucasArts adventure games, including Grim Fandango, Day of the Tentacle, and Full Throttle. Microsoft purchased the studio in June 2019 after previously taking over Psychonauts 2's publishing.

When was Grim Fandango originally released?

Grim Fandango is an adventure video game made by LucasArts for Windows computers. It was released in October 1998.
